David Shmuel Wins His 9th SHRP Major Series Trophy With Outright Win in RRPO Event 22 for $7,165 4b4z5q

2023 Seminole Hard Rock ‘N’ Roll Poker Open Event 22 Champion David Shmuel

Event 9 of the 2023 Seminole Hard Rock ‘N’ Roll Poker Open was a $400 Limit 2-7 Triple Draw (Re-Entry). A field of 61 entries produced a prize pool of $20,435 and getting the biggest piece of it was David Shmuel, winning outright for $7,165.

This marked Shmuel’s ninth SHRP major series trophy, tying him with Michael Newman and trailing only Raminder Singh’s ten.

Here are Shmuel’s nine SHRP major series trophy victories:

2017 RRPO:  $360 Pot-Limit Omaha 8  ($7,152)
2017 RRPO:  $150 No-Limit Hold’em  ($16,573)
2018 SHRPO:  $360 Pot-Limit Omaha  ($12,589)
2020 LHPO:  $400 Omaha 8  ($7,742)
2022 Showdown:  $600 H.O.R.S.E.  ($13,890)
2022 RRPO:  $400 H.O.R.S.E.  ($7,471)
2023 LHPO:  $400 Omaha 8  ($12,025)
2023 SHRPO:  $600 Big O  ($18,903)
2023 RRPO:  $400 2-7 Triple Draw  ($7,165)
